Today in
World War II History

1943 - Britain began Operation Chastise. The plan was to bomb key dams in order to flood the Ruhr region of Germany. 1,268 people were killed including 700 Russian slave laborers.

1943 - Germany began Operation Gypsy Baron. The offensive was against partisan resistance fighters who controlled areas of swampland, forest and mountain ranges and were still fighting German invaders on the Russian front.

1943 - Germany put down the Warsaw ghetto revolt. The Jewish revold had begun on April 19.
